Как я могу проверить, какие порты приложение использует так, я могу включить им в ufw?

Со скоро, чтобы быть упадком Ubuntu Один я начал смотреть на другие способы сохранить резервное копирование в облаке. Мне уже установили клиент Dropbox и хранил назад взлеты там на данный момент.

Не желая использовать все мое пространство там это получило меня к рассмотрению способов управлять моими другими персональными облаками с Google, OneDrive и Полем. После некоторого исследования я столкнулся с решением здесь с помощью этого программного обеспечения. Это не столь хорошо из решения как собственный клиент, но это действительно работает.

Проблема, с которой я сталкиваюсь, с UFW, включенным клиент, не может соединиться. Я просмотрел ничтожный FAQ малых и средних предприятий и обыскивал Интернет до моего глазного выхода за край напрасно.

Там какой-либо путь состоит в том, чтобы узнать, какие порты должны быть открыты в UFW для этого для работы, не отключая UFW?

1
задан 8 April 2014 в 20:29

1 ответ

Кажется, что Вы спрашиваете, какие порты открыты на Вашем компьютере. Можно сказать это с nmap и ifconfig команды.

Установка nmap с:

sudo apt-get install nmap

Выполнение ifconfig и находит сетевой интерфейс Вашим использованием (Ethernet обычно использует eth0 и использование Wi-Fi wlan0). Ищите эти inet адрес. Это - Ваш локальный адрес.

Теперь сканируют Ваш компьютер для открытых портов с nmap:

sudo nmap -p 1-65535 <address>  

, Где <address> эти inet адрес, Вы нашли ранее. Это просканирует Ваш компьютер и скажет Вам, какие демоны/сервисы слушают на какой порты. Ваша программа должна быть там.

необходимо будет позволить этот порт через ufw с:

sudo ufw allow proto tcp from any to any port <port> 

Или просто:

sudo ufw allow <port>/tcp 

, Где <port> порт, мы просто нашли.

1
ответ дан 11 November 2019 в 12:48

Другие вопросы по тегам:

Похожие вопросы: